Foods rich in soluble fiber, omega-3 fatty acids, and plant sterols are particularly beneficial. This includes oats, barley, fatty fish like salmon, ground flaxseed, nuts, seeds, and vegetable oils like olive oil. Legumes such as beans and lentils are also excellent choices. Additionally, incorporating plenty of colorful vegetables and fruits provides antioxidants and micronutrients that support overall cardiovascular health. The key is building meals around whole, minimally processed foods.

No, sustainable dietary changes don't require complete elimination of favorite foods. Instead, the approach focuses on balance, portion control, and preparation methods. You can still enjoy occasional treats while prioritizing heart-healthy options most of the time. The goal is building a sustainable eating pattern you can maintain long-term, not following an overly restrictive diet.
